Used- Beautiful Beam’s Choice straight Bourbon Whiskey Decanter in excellent condition with no chips, no cracks and no scratches- Original label attached with little or no wear- Art on bottle by James Lockhart wildlife artist-Champion Dog Series-James Lockhart is considered to be one of the finest wildlife artists. His paintings of champion dog are equally well known. His portraits of dogs are note for accuracy and careful attention to detail. This bottle of Beam’s Choice Bourbon features one of four reproductions of Lockhart’s Champion Dog paintings- Approx. 11 inches tall -Created in 1977 by Beam’s Choice- See Photo for exact item you are purchasing- Decanter comes empty with Original box- All items are inspected before shipping to ensure the best possible packaging on the item is shipped.
